Abstract

The invention discloses a water pump control method and device. The method comprises the steps that running parameters of each water pump to be controlled in a water pump assembly are detected and at least comprise water pump flow and lift of the water pumps to be controlled. The water pump assembly comprises a plurality of to-be-controlled water pump sets. Each to-be-controlled water pump set comprises water pumps to be controlled, wherein the number of the water pumps to be controlled in different to-be-controlled water pump sets is different. The running power of each to-be-controlled water pump set is obtained according to the water pump flow and lift of the water pumps to be controlled. The target running power meeting the preset condition is selected from the multiple levels of running power, and the to-be-controlled water pump set corresponding to the target running power run. The technical problem that due to the fact that an existing water pump control method is adopted, the system energy consumption is high is solved.

Description

technical field [0001] The present invention relates to the field of water pumps, in particular to a water pump control method and device. Background technique [0002] In traditional air conditioning systems, water pumps are usually used to transport liquids to increase the energy of the liquids. Among them, in the cold station system, the energy consumption of the water pump accounts for about 20%-30% of the energy consumption of the cold station system. Obviously, the impact of the water pump on the system is very important. In order to respond to the current demand for environmental protection and energy saving, many manufacturers Start looking for how to control the energy-saving operation of water pumps. [0003] At present, in most air-conditioning systems, multiple water pumps are operated in parallel.
